Instructions:

For the meat curry with mango, first put the mince in a suitable bowl for the meatballs. Clean the spring onions, remove the peel from the garlic and chop both very finely.

Soak the white bread in lukewarm water and then squeeze it well. Add the onions, garlic, bread, kitchen herbs (mint, lemon thyme, lemon balm and parsley) and the egg. Season with salt and pepper. Mix all the ingredients together well. Form 30 meatballs from the dough and put them in boiling salted water. Let the meatballs stand for about 10 minutes.

Cut the veal into thin slices and refrigerate. Remove the flesh from the mangoes. To do this, cut the fruit lengthwise into three pieces, with the stone in the middle piece.

Remove the peel from this piece, press the stone on a surface with a fork or your fingers, and use a kitchen knife to scrape off the pulp and juice.

From the other two pieces of mango, remove the pulp from the peel with a spoon and cut into cubes about 2 cm. Peel and finely chop the onion and garlic clove.

Heat the oil in the wok and fry the meat in it in portions all around and take it out again.

Stir-fry the onion and garlic in the remaining oil until lightly browned. Fry the mango pieces for 1 to 2 minutes and remove them. Add the curry powder and the coconut meat to the wok.
